Italian Lemon Pastry Cream Italian Lemon Pastry Cream Story of the Dish Traditional Italian Lemon Custard Crema pasticcera al limone is one of the most elegant variations of classic Italian pastry cream. Unlike lemon curd, which relies heavily on lemon juice, eggs, sugar, and butter, Italian lemon pastry cream begins with a traditional milk based crema pasticcera and develops its character primarily through fresh lemon zest.
